Buyer's Guide: Key Considerations for Cervical Support Pillows

Before exploring our top recommendations, understanding these essential factors will help you make an informed decision:

1. Support: The Foundation of Neck Health

A quality cervical pillow maintains the natural curve of your neck, preventing excessive bending or twisting. Look for:

  • Proper alignment: When lying on your back, the pillow should fill the space between your neck and mattress
  • Side-sleeping support: For side sleepers, the pillow should keep your spine aligned horizontally
  • Balanced firmness: Avoid pillows that are either too soft (lacking support) or too firm (causing pressure points)

2. Comfort: Essential for Quality Sleep

Comfort depends largely on materials and construction:

  • Memory foam: Contours to your head and neck with slow rebound
  • Latex: Naturally resistant to allergens with good airflow
  • Down/feather: Lightweight and moldable, though less supportive
  • Polyester fills: Affordable and easy to clean, but may flatten over time

3. Breathability: Staying Cool Through the Night

Look for these cooling features:

  • Open-cell structures in foam materials
  • Gel infusions or phase-change materials
  • Mesh or ventilated covers
  • Natural materials like latex that resist heat retention

4. Material Safety: Non-Toxic Sleep Environment

Prioritize pillows with:

  • CertiPUR-US or OEKO-TEX Standard 100 certifications
  • Natural, hypoallergenic materials if you have sensitivities
  • Low-VOC emissions for better indoor air quality

5. Height: Matching Your Body Proportions

Ideal pillow height varies by:

  • Sleep position: Side sleepers generally need higher loft than back sleepers
  • Shoulder width: Broader shoulders require more elevation
  • Adjustable options: Some pillows allow adding/removing filling for customized height

6. Shape: Specialized Designs for Different Needs

Common configurations include:

  • Contoured: With neck support ridges or depressions
  • Wave-shaped: Dual-height designs for versatile positioning
  • Butterfly: Central valley with raised edges for alignment

Professional Advice: Protecting Your Cervical Spine

Orthopedic specialists emphasize that maintaining "neck neutral" position during sleep is crucial for preventing pain. This means keeping your cervical spine in its natural curvature—not tilted too far forward or backward.

Many users discover their previous pillow was actually contributing to neck problems only after trying a properly supportive model. Experts recommend replacing pillows every 1-2 years, as materials degrade and lose their supportive qualities over time.

Additional cervical health tips include:

  • Practicing good posture during waking hours
  • Taking regular breaks from screen time
  • Performing gentle neck stretches and exercises
  • Selecting a mattress with appropriate firmness for your body type

Remember that individual needs vary—what works perfectly for one person may not suit another. When possible, test pillows before purchasing or choose retailers with generous trial periods. For persistent neck pain, consult a medical professional to rule out underlying conditions.
